@Wiredeclipse It's called putting your phone in field test mode. All you have to do is dial a certain string of characters into the phone, and then it displays the dB's in the top left hand corner. It's pretty nifty! Especially when trying to see what your signal strength is, and figure out why you may be dropping calls.

The iBooster will radiate a signal up to 2 feet in weak signal areas and about 3 feet when the outside signal is strong. The best option is to place your iPhone in the cradle and use a headset.
